What is meant by the term docking and blind baking a pastry
crust? Explain your answer

Answers

Answer 1

The terms "docking" and "blind baking" are related to the process of preparing a pastry crust before adding the filling.

Docking: Docking refers to the process of creating small holes or perforations in the pastry crust before baking. This is usually done with the help of a fork or a docking tool. The purpose of docking is to prevent the formation of air bubbles or pockets during baking. When the pastry dough bakes, it tends to rise due to the release of steam. Docking helps to release the steam and prevent the crust from puffing up unevenly. It also helps to keep the crust flat and prevents it from shrinking excessively.

Blind baking: Blind baking involves partially or fully baking the pastry crust before adding the filling. This is typically done when the filling needs less time to cook than the crust, or when the filling is uncooked or doesn't require baking at all. To blind bake a pastry crust, you need to follow these steps:

a. Prepare the crust: Roll out the pastry dough and fit it into the pie or tart pan, making sure it covers the bottom and sides evenly.

b. Dock the crust: Dock the crust by creating small holes using a fork or a docking tool. This helps to prevent excessive puffing and bubbling during baking.

c. Line the crust: Place a piece of parchment paper or aluminum foil over the crust, gently pressing it against the sides. Make sure it covers the entire surface of the crust.

d. Weigh it down: To prevent the crust from rising or puffing up, you need to add some weight on top of the parchment paper or foil. You can use pie weights, dry beans, rice, or even sugar to weigh it down. These weights ensure that the crust maintains its shape during baking.

e. Bake the crust: Preheat the oven to the recommended temperature for the recipe. Place the weighted crust in the oven and bake it for a specified time or until it becomes lightly golden.

f. Remove the weights: Carefully remove the parchment paper or foil with the weights, and return the crust to the oven for a short time to allow the bottom to finish baking and become crisp and golden.

g. Cool the crust: Once the blind baking is complete, remove the crust from the oven and let it cool before adding the filling.

Blind baking creates a partially or fully baked crust that is more stable and less prone to becoming soggy when filled with moist ingredients. It is commonly used for pies with custard, cream, or fruit fillings that require little or no baking. By blind baking, the crust retains its structure and texture while the filling is prepared separately and added later.

The Embargo Act most reminded Americans of which of the following policies that predated the Revolutionary War?

Group of answer choices

the Stamp Act

the Sugar Act

the Intolerable Acts

the Townshend Acts

the Alien and Sedition A

Answers

The Embargo Act most reminded Americans of the Townshend Acts.

The Townshend Acts were a series of measures imposed by the British Parliament on the American colonies in 1767. These acts placed taxes on various imported goods, including tea, glass, paper, and paint. The purpose of the Townshend Acts was to generate revenue for the British government and assert its authority over the colonies. The acts were met with resistance from the American colonists, who argued against taxation without representation and boycotted the taxed goods.

The Embargo Act of 1807, on the other hand, was a policy implemented by the United States government under President Thomas Jefferson. It aimed to exert economic pressure on Britain and France during the Napoleonic Wars by prohibiting American ships from trading with foreign nations. The Embargo Act was highly unpopular among American merchants and resulted in significant economic hardships. Like the Townshend Acts, it was met with resistance and criticism from the American public.

While there are similarities between the Embargo Act and other policies listed, such as the Stamp Act and the Sugar Act, the Townshend Acts are the most directly comparable in terms of their economic impact and the backlash they generated from the American colonies.

unique cultures that co-exist within a dominant cultural sphere are called

Answers

The correct term for unique cultures that co-exist within a dominant cultural sphere is "subcultures".

A subculture refers to a group of individuals who share distinctive patterns of behavior and values that differ significantly from those of a larger, dominant culture of which they are a part. These patterns of behavior and values are passed down from generation to generation, allowing the subculture to maintain its distinct identity within the dominant culture.

Subcultures can be formed based on factors such as ethnicity, religion, social class, geography, or shared interests. Some examples of subcultures in the United States include hip hop culture, goth culture, and motorcycle culture.

What made the Byzantine Empire successful?.

Answers

The Byzantine Empire's success can be attributed to its advantageous location, strong military, efficient administration, cultural preservation, religious unity, and technological and artistic achievements. These factors worked together to create a prosperous and influential empire that lasted for over a thousand years.

The Byzantine Empire was successful due to several factors:

1. Geographical Location: The empire's strategic location between Europe and Asia allowed it to control important trade routes, including the Silk Road. This enabled the empire to accumulate wealth and gain access to valuable goods.

2. Strong Military: The Byzantine Empire had a powerful and well-organized military. They maintained a professional army and navy, which helped defend their territories from external threats. Their advanced military tactics and the use of Greek fire, a potent incendiary weapon, gave them a significant advantage in battles.

3. Effective Administration: The empire had a well-developed bureaucracy that efficiently governed its vast territories. They implemented a system of appointed officials who were educated in law, finance, and administration. This allowed for effective governance, efficient taxation, and the implementation of policies that helped maintain stability and order.

4. Preservation of Greco-Roman Culture: The Byzantines preserved and transmitted the knowledge and culture of the ancient Greeks and Romans. They collected and translated ancient texts, allowing the preservation of knowledge that would have otherwise been lost during the Middle Ages. This intellectual and cultural continuity played a crucial role in the empire's success.

5. Christianity as a Unifying Force: The Byzantine Empire adopted Christianity as its official religion, which served as a unifying force among its diverse population. The emperor served as the head of the Church, giving the empire a strong sense of religious and political unity. This unity helped create stability and fostered a sense of identity among its citizens.

6. Technological and Artistic Achievements: The Byzantine Empire made significant advancements in various fields, including architecture, art, and engineering. They built magnificent structures such as the Hagia Sophia, which showcased their architectural prowess. They also developed unique artistic styles, such as Byzantine iconography, which had a lasting impact on art in the region.

in the design of the symbol of st. matthew from the book of durrow the influence of patterns used in __________can be seen.

Answers

In the design of the symbol of St. Matthew from the Book of Durrow, the influence of patterns used in Celtic or Insular art can be seen.

The Book of Durrow is an illuminated manuscript that was created in the 7th century, most likely in the region of Ireland or Northumbria (in present-day England). It is an important example of early Christian art and exhibits distinctive features of the Insular style, also known as Hiberno-Saxon or Celtic art.

Celtic or Insular art is characterized by intricate patterns, interlacing motifs, spirals, and zoomorphic designs. These artistic elements often have abstract and geometric qualities. They were commonly used in the decoration of illuminated manuscripts, metalwork, stone crosses, and other forms of artistic expression during the Early Medieval period in Ireland, Scotland, and parts of England.

The symbol of St. Matthew in the Book of Durrow likely incorporates these characteristic Celtic or Insular patterns, showcasing the influence of this art style on the manuscript's design.

which native civilization invented a numerical system to keep records?

Answers

The Maya civilization invented a numerical system to keep records.

The Maya civilization, which thrived in Mesoamerica from approximately 2000 BCE to 1500 CE, developed a sophisticated numerical system known as the Maya numerals. This numerical system was used for various purposes, including record-keeping, calendrics, and mathematics.

The Maya numerals were a base-20 system, meaning that it was based on multiples of 20 instead of the base-10 system commonly used today. The system utilized a combination of dots and bars to represent different values. A dot represented the value of one, while a bar represented the value of five. By combining dots and bars in different arrangements, the Maya could represent numbers up to the thousands.

The invention of the Maya numerical system was a significant achievement as it allowed the Maya civilization to keep records of their history, document astronomical observations, and carry out complex mathematical calculations. It played a crucial role in various aspects of Maya society, including trade, commerce, and the construction of their elaborate calendar systems.

The Maya civilization's numerical system demonstrates their advanced understanding of mathematics and their contributions to the development of mathematical concepts. It is a testament to their intellectual and cultural achievements and highlights the sophistication of Native American civilizations in the field of mathematics.
